Product Manager (Shopping Experience)

Location: Onsite in Cupertino 3 days a week (Tuesday through Thursday). Online Store JD Summary Seeking an experienced Product Manager to join the Retail Online Store team and focus on enhancements to key purchase flow shopping pages. This position requires strong cross-functional and project management skills, business sense and technical curiosity. You should have a passion for creating outstanding customer experiences through innovative solutions. You will partner on driving a large initiative already in progress, helping to influence design solutions, define requirements, oversee development progress, and establish a robust go-live strategy. We are looking for someone who is collaborative, highly adaptable, and open to developing deep technical knowledge. It is a great opportunity to work on an important initiative and learn the Client's culture and ways of working.

Key Responsibilities

  • Partner on leading and delivering a project in-progress
  • Engage various cross-functional partners to address broad business needs
  • Consider input and feedback from a variety of partners when making key project decisions and recommendations
  • Facilitate regular meetings with partner teams to quickly problem-solve
  • Understand the technical landscape related to the project to identify solutions
  • Establish the required next steps to drive the project through development, testing, and launch
  • Achieve all project milestones in a timely manner as established by the project

While executing on the project, you will:

  • Collaborate with a Product Manager peer to ensure success of the project
  • Prioritize team activities and drive resolution of issues across all areas of the project
  • Communicate project status to various partners, up to senior leadership
  • Advise and carry-out risk assessment and mitigation plans as needed
  • Prioritize issues and tasks accounting for multiple tracks of intersecting work
  • Maintain a keen eye for the details while ensuring the overall progress of the project

Project Requirements to be Successful

  • Experience organizing and planning large cross-functional projects
  • Strong product management skills
  • Ability to manage ambiguity and take initiative
  • Experience developing innovative front-end customer experiences
  • Account for multiple business stakeholders across variety of teams and technical systems, and synthesize features and capabilities
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ills, both at the project level and to senior leadership, in a variety of forums
  • Ability to learn technical (product) concepts quickly
  • Ability to engage operational teams to plan for launch and provide a detailed strategy for ongoing management of the final product
  • Excellent analytical reasoning and attention to detail
  • Self-motivated and 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ment
  • Comfortable working in a constantly evolving environment where ambiguity and short turnaround schedules are the norm
  • Clear and thorough documentation of project details and operational plans
  • Successfully deliver the full scope of the project

Education Experience

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ent education. Technical background is strongly preferred
  • Experience in product/project management for a larger internet site a big plus
  • Minimum 5 years product management experience, with expertise in leading purchase flow enhancements preferred
